Year: 2013
Runtime: 88 min
Language: English
Director: Ed Gass-Donnelly
Following the events of the first film, Nell Sweetzer finds herself struggling to adjust to a new life in New Orleans. Haunted by fragmented memories of the horrific exorcism she endured, she attempts to rebuild her life. However, the malevolent entity that terrorized her family resurfaces, plunging her back into a nightmare of supernatural horrors and forcing her to confront the lingering darkness.

A couple, Jared and Lily, stumble upon a terrifying sight when they find Nell Sweetzer (Ashley Bell](/actor/ashley-bell)), who appears to be possessed, squatting next to their refrigerator. After her unsettling discovery, Nell is taken to a hospital where she enters a catatonic state. Following a few months under the care of Frank (Muse Watson) at a home for girls, and later working as a chambermaid in a hotel managed by Beverly (Diva Tyler), things begin to look up for Nell, alleviating her horrific nocturnal visions.
However, things take a dark turn during a Mardi Gras celebration when Nell, with her friends Gwen (Julia Garner), Daphne (Erica Michelle), and Monique (Sharice Angelle Williams), begins to experience unsettling occurrences marked by the presence of masked men. As her demeanor shifts to something more sinister, Nell realizes that the demon Abalam has returned to haunt her.
Tragedy strikes when Stephanie (Raeden Greer), one of the residents of the house, dies suddenly from an unnatural seizure. Cecile (Tarra Riggs), a coworker of Nell’s, divulges the existence of the Order of the Right Hand, a clandestine group that has been observing Nell closely. Her friends stumble upon a YouTube video revealing details from the previous film that inexplicably makes Nell an internet sensation, igniting a mix of fear and rage within her.
In a tragic turn of events, Chris (Spencer Treat Clark), another hotel worker who harbors feelings for Nell, succumbs to despair and ends his life after watching a clip that reveals Nell’s murky past regarding her pregnancy. Seeking intervention, Cecile turns to the Order of the Right Hand, introducing Nell to Calder (David Jensen) and Jeffrey (E. Roger Mitchell). They try to expel the demon that claims to love Nell by attempting to transfer it into a sacrificial chicken. Yet, the formidable supernatural presence remains too overbearing, compelling Calder to inject Nell with a fatal dose of morphine in a desperate act to save her.
In a chilling climax, the demon manifests in the form of Nell, appearing as a doppelganger not only of herself but also of her father and Chris, imploring her to accept its hand. As Nell’s pulse halts momentarily, Calder, Jeffrey, and Cecile believe her to be dead. Eventually, she succumbs to the demon, grasping its hand; chaos ensues as the house ignites in flames with the three cult members perishing.
Leaving destruction in her wake, Nell drives away in a car, seemingly undead as she gazes into the rearview mirror. The prophecy of catastrophic events set forth on Earth begins to unfold, as she ignites multiple buildings and vehicles while whizzing past, heralding her as an instrument of devastation.
